Smiths Grove, KY – 1 Injured in Two-Vehicle Crash on Three Forks Rd

September 19, 2025

Smiths Grove, KY (September 19, 2025) – Emergency crews responded Thursday to a two-vehicle crash with reported injuries at 2398 Three Forks Rd in Smiths Grove. The incident occurred during the afternoon and involved a collision between two vehicles that resulted in at least one person hurt.

Warren County Sheriff’s Office (WCSO), EMS, and local fire personnel arrived on scene to find airbag deployment in at least one of the vehicles, confirming a significant impact. One individual was treated for injuries on site, though the exact nature and severity of those injuries have not been disclosed. It remains unclear whether other occupants were injured or required medical care.

Responders worked quickly to assess all involved parties, secure the scene, and coordinate any necessary transport. The roadway experienced temporary disruption as the crash investigation was initiated and damaged vehicles were removed.

Two-Vehicle Collisions in Rural Kentucky Communities

Crashes like the one reported on Three Forks Rd in Smiths Grove are common along Kentucky’s rural routes, where higher travel speeds and limited visibility at intersections or curves can lead to dangerous collisions. In two-vehicle crashes, the presence of deployed airbags is often a key indicator of the force involved and the likelihood of injury.

In these areas, even daytime accidents can result in delayed responses if locations are isolated or if crash notifications are limited to witness calls. Fortunately, a coordinated emergency response ensures victims receive timely care, but prevention remains crucial.

Common causes of rural crashes include failure to yield, distracted driving, and overcorrection on narrow roadways. Drivers in smaller communities should remain vigilant, obey posted speed limits, and always wear seatbelts to reduce the severity of injuries in the event of a crash.
